The 1986 5.0L EFI has one O2 sensor. It is required for the EFI system to operate.
An option is to run only the two cats. Do away with the muffler. Replace it with a piece of pipe and replace the tail pipe. The new cat back system without muffler will not rot as it dries very quickly. It is not at all loud. I've been running mine this way for twenty years.
